As a disclaimer, this local pond at the end of my street is referred to on some maps as Nig's Pond. That's the name of the pond, it has no racial connotations whatsoever.
I like testing out stuff down here sometimes, but the pond is otherwise a poor place to fish. There are very few spots clear enough to cast, and much of the water is very shallow. There's a lot of downed wood, so one is really limited to baits and plastics unless you want to risk losing something more valuable. I fished a weightless, generic orange worm with red glitter flakes. Temperature was probbaly in the 70s, and overcast. First fish came pretty quickly, probably a half pounder around 8 inches long. Tried a few other spots which were mostly full of garbage (not bad fish, literally, garbage). Was about to head home when I saw a big splash toward the end of the pond. Unfortunately, it was another "covered in shallow water and trash" part but I had a pseudo-Carolina rig that was pretty weedless so I gave it a shot. Felt resistance and moved to set the hook, but there was no tug or fight so I figured I hooked up on one of the many pieces of wood and started cursing myself for being an idiot and bothering to cast there. Started bringing my rod high and reeling in to see where the snag was when it ended up being the fish I saw. He was about the same size as the other. I threw him back out as far as I could, but it was still very shallow. I saw the dorsal fin moving through the shallows out toward open water at a good pace so I'm pretty sure he made it back safe. Most of the bass I've seen in this small pond are stunted. I assume this is because of poor oxygen flow.
